I bought some just a few weeks ago. They are nice and soft, feel like good quality. Fit is decent. Their size chart recommended I get a medium, but oddly sometimes also recommended I get a large. So ended up getting large as it says size up if you are in between. I felt they were too big so I ended up exchanging for medium. Customer service was solid, chatted with someone and they shipped me out new shirts that day.
